Michael Mensah, Assembly member for Korletsom Electoral Area The Assembly member for Korletsom Electoral Area in the Lower Manya Krobo constituency of the Eastern Region, Michael Mensah, has compelled the Member of Parliament of the area to raise the issue of military detachment in the rolling out of prepaid meters by the Electricity Company of Ghana in Parliament. The Krobos had suffered over-billing in their electricity supply since 2014, and the power distributor had resolved to transit their clients in the Krobo District of the Tema region to prepaid meters....

PRESIDENT Akufo-Addo is expected to cut sod to mark the commencement of the Manso to Huni Valley part of the Western Rail Line, on Tuesday, July 5, 2022. The Manso to Huni Valley line is approximately 78 kilometers. The project will be executed by Amandi Investment Limited with funds from a Deustche Bank Credit Facility secured by the Government of Ghana....

Mr Christian Nti (L), the Chief Executive Officer of the Ghana Highways Authority and Toru Watabiki (R), Managing Director of JFE Engineering Ghana has signed a ¥3.359 billion grant facility with the Japanese Government to complete Phase II of the Tema Motorway Roundabout. Mr Christian Nti, the Chief Executive Officer of the Ghana Highways Authority, who signed on behalf of the government, said the construction of Phase II of the project is expected to commence in September this year....

Ghana Black Maidens have been banned from competing in the next two editions of the FIFA U17 Women’s AFCON Qualifiers and fined $100,000 for age cheating. FIFA’s rule comes after Morocco protested that Nancy Amoh and Rasheeda Shahadu falsified their birthdate info and are above U17. The Executive Council of the Ghana Football Association has resolved to split Zone One of the National Division One League into two zones. The Council arrived at this decision at a meeting in Accra on Tuesday, June 28, 2022. The decision means the sixteen competing clubs would be split into two Zones of eight clubs each after which the two top teams will engage in a playoff to determine the winner of the Zone and the club that qualifies for the Premier League....

Dr. Nyaho-Nyaho Tamakloe, Board Member of Hearts of Oak has accused the head coach of the side, Samuel Boadu of losing the dressing room. The 37-year-old trainer has come under pressure after failing to defend the Premier League despite beating Bechem United to win the FA Cup back to back. Last week, Dr. Tamakloe speaking to Accra-based Angel FM insisted Boadu is not the right man to lead the side for their CAF Confederations Cup next season after finishing the 2021/22 Ghana Premier League on the 6th position with 48 points....
